Ypsilanti Cooperative Preschool (YCP) provides a nurturing, Montessori-inspired environment for children ages 2 to 5. The school is specifically designed to accommodate diverse learning styles, offering a supportive setting for students with language-based learning disabilities and twice-exceptional (2e) learners. Through a focus on developmental and therapeutic support, YCP helps young learners thrive both academically and socially.
The cooperative model at YCP emphasizes deep family involvement and personalized attention. Parents actively participate in the classroom alongside professional educators, such as Ms. Mieke, on a rotating basis. This high level of adult engagement, combined with a curriculum that balances structured learning and play, ensures that each child's unique developmental needs and IEP-related goals can be addressed in a bright, cheerful atmosphere.
YCP fosters a strong sense of community through mandatory family meetings, collaborative fundraising, and shared school upkeep. This partnership between educators and families creates a stable, supportive foundation for children with special needs.
